The sailing dinghy Eikplast I is a cat-rigged sailing boat that was built in two versions in the GDR until 1989 by the VEB Eikboom Rostock shipyard . The Eikplast I has a rotatable wooden mast with a main sail without shrouds or a stage . The fuselage is made of glass fiber reinforced plastic (GRP) .
The successor to the Eikplast I is the Eikplast II .
